ok on the first pic you can see the conversion harness, thats the obd2b to obd1 conversio harness,


but in the second you can see soo many wires that arent even hook up so do i have a plug missin or something? the car runs fine and everything the only problem is that it doesnt hit vtec, rpm's dont work nor those the miles per hour
and the cooling fan doesnt turn on..

ive heard that you have to re-pin the green plug does anyone know how to do this help me please

ps the car is 97 hatch and i put a bseries swap and i used a 99-00 si harness

If you had a diagram then you could see what needed to be done. Since I don't have one, I can't help you. I have always used the 96-98 EX harness on the 96-98 cars and the 99-00 Si on the 99 up models. It keeps everything simple and plug and play.
